How they compare
Jordan currently reports 1.56 against 1.27 in Qatar, a difference of 0.29.
That makes Jordan's figure about 1.2 times Qatar's.
The two have swapped places 16 times across 44 shared years of data; in 1980 it was Jordan ahead.
Jordan ranks 57th and Qatar ranks 59th of 70 countries.
Across the 5 decades both report, Jordan averaged higher in 4 and Qatar in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Jordan | Qatar |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1980s | 7.8 | 4.15 | 3.65 | Jordan |
| 1990s | 5.08 | 2.88 | 2.2 | Jordan |
| 2000s | 3.7 | 5.7 | 2 | Qatar |
| 2010s | 2.81 | 1.21 | 1.61 | Jordan |
| 2020s | 1.91 | 1.81 | 0.0991 | Jordan |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
